MISSION STATEMENT
The Hampton Yacht Club Foundation is a corporation organized exclusively for charitable and educational purposes.
The Foundation promotes participation in boating, education and environmental awareness through collaborative programming, fundraising and community partnerships. The mission includes​​
​
-
supporting amateur youth sailing, youth sailing instruction, water safety instruction, amateur youth sailboat racing, boating and marine education and other activities conducted through the Junior Sailing Program operated by the Hampton Yacht Club,
​
-
supporting adult sailing, sailing instruction, water safety instruction, sailboat racing, boating and marine education and other activities conducted for the benefit of the members of HYC and the general public, and
​
-
supporting other boating and maritime-related activities.
The Foundation achieves its Mission through several initiatives, including
​
-
supporting the Junior Sailing program at HYC, including by providing needs-based scholarships to support participants in the program’s various sailing camps,
​
-
working with organizations which emphasize youth learn-to-sail, especially for youth who would not normally have an opportunity to learn to sail, including by providing needs-based scholarships to these youths, and
​
-
working with youth sailing programs to encourage their students to participate in youth sailing racing at HYC, including by providing needs-based scholarships to these youths if needed.
2024 and 2025 PROGRAM ACCOMPLISHMENTS
Thanks to you, your Foundation accomplished the following in 2024 and 2025, awarding more than $23,600 in Grants and Scholarships:
​​
-
$5,600 in Bumps/Foundation Scholarships for 14 weeks of Junior Sailing Classes for 9 new sailors – including graduating our first Opti learn-to-sail sailor into the Green Fleet Racing Team
​
-
$2,400 in a Grant to fund the 2024 Junior Sailing c420 Fall Clinics -- the Clinics were open for free to eligible area High School students and to HYC-member Junior Sailors
​
-
$2,100 in a Grant to fund the purchase of 8 Opti Training Sails
​
-
$9,520 in Grants and Scholarships to help HYC's own Team USA bring home the Bronze from the Opti Team Cup World Championships in Berlin, Germany -- $8,400 in a Grant to pay for all Coach related expenses, the charter of a Safety Rib, the charter of 5 Optis and the Registration Fee and $1,120 in Scholarships to the 5 racers
​
-
$4,000 to the Opti Racing Team, and to Non-Opti racers, as Travel Expense Scholarships to assist with their costs for major Regattas
